How To Become An Italian Citizen Through Grandparents. Italian citizenship by descent is achieved through the family lineage of an individual either parents, grandparents, or great grandparents. Italian citizenship by descent is possible for individuals who are born to italian parents, grandparents, great grandparents (there is no upper limit in terms of the number of generations). You can become an italian citizen through descent if at least one of your parents was an italian citizen when you were born. Our experts can explain exactly how the process works. To obtain italian citizenship through your bloodline, you’ll have to locate and obtain certified copies of the required official documents in your family member’s home town or city and complete the proper application process through your local italian consulate or embassy to claim citizenship.
